Transaction 21762585000c527dc2c274ae274384abac1ed65947d0e289487d2cabc160b115
1 Input
1 Output
-
21762585000c527dc2c274ae274384abac1ed65947d0e289487d2cabc160b115:0
- value
- 6937
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 aeefca83b457c618a4952ed0bdb02561d743f7104da74ae08972a703db55d6e1
- address
- bc1p4mhu4qa52lrp3fy49mgtmvp9v8t58acsfkn54cyfw2ns8k646msssfaher